, known in English as Dangerous Minds , is a 1995 American drama film directed by John N. Smith and starring Michelle Pfeiffer. Based on the autobiography My Posse Don't Do Homework by LouAnne Johnson, the film tells the story of a tough former U.S. Marine who becomes a teacher at a troubled inner-city high school. It became a surprise box office hit of the summer of 1995, largely propelled by its iconic soundtrack featuring Coolio's smash hit "Gangsta's Paradise." For years, the film's legacy has been debated, with some praising its uplifting message and Michelle Pfeiffer's performance, while others criticize its clichéd narrative and oversimplification of complex social issues.
